Yemeni envoy: US, UK attacks illegal

Yemen’s ambassador to Iran says the United States and Britan illegally launched attacks on the Arab country with the aim of preventing Yemen from supporting Palestinians.
Ebrahim Al-Dailami said in an interview with ISNA that the US has been seeking to obtain permission from the United Nations to attack Yemen, but it has failed to do so.
As everyone knows, he noted, the United Nations has not granted any permission to the US and UK to launch an attack on Yemen, but the two countries used a recent resolution adopted by the UN Security Council as a pretext for their aggression on Yemen.
The UN Security Council on January 10, 2024, passed the Resolution 2722, condemning Yemen’s attacks on merchant and commercial vessels and called for the Ansarallah movement to immediately cease all attacks on vessels and to release the captured ship Galaxy Leader and its crew.
However, the Yemeni official underlined that his country will continue its attacks on the Israel-bound ships to support Palestinians in the Gaza Strip, which have been under brutal Israeli aggression since October 7, 2023.
“The Americans seek to expand the scope of the war across the region, and we have already warned them to avoid any foolish act,” Al-Deilami said, adding, “The United States is responsible for whatever may happen in the Red
Sea.”
A US-led coalition has launched two deadly strikes on the Arab country in the past week, which has been met with condemnations from regional states.
The Yemeni official proposed the formation of a regional coalition to protect the security of the strategic sea.
He said that the US has been seeking to create an international coalition in the Red Sea, but has failed to do so as the littoral states refused to join it.
